I purchased this in the Raspberry scent. The handwash comes in a simple transparent pump bottle. The raspberry scent is absolutely lovely and refreshing and I really liked that the scent would remain on my hands all day after using this. A little of this product went a long way, and I found this hand wash seemed to last forever, so it definitely provides great bang for your buck. The downside of this is it says it is nourishing, but I found this really dried my hands out with regular use, when compared to using other hand washes or bar soap. For that reason I wouldn't be keen to use this again as I wash my hands a lot and I found this dried them out immensely and exacerbated my ezcema, so I do not recommend this if you have quite sensitive skin. Aside from that, if dry skin isn't an issue for you this smells lovely and is super affordable.
